HALLMARK MOVIES & MYSTERIES' LATEST WORLD PREMIERE, "GARAGE SALE MYSTYERY: THE DEADLY ROOM," AVERAGES MORE THAN 1 MILLION VIEWERS TO BECOME MOST-WATCHED ORIGINAL MOVIE DEBUT IN NETWORK HISTORY

Second Installment in Garage Sale Mystery Wheel Franchise Garners a 1.4 HH Rating, Elevating Network to be #2 on Cable in the Saturday, 9-11pm Time Period

Hallmark Movies & Mysteries scored big on Saturday night with the April 11th, premiere of its latest original movie, Garage Sale Mystery: The Deadly Room, reaching nearly 1.4 million unduplicated viewers, averaging more 1 million total viewers, and marking the network's most-watched original debut of all time. In addition, the film made Hallmark Movies & Mysteries the #2 cable network among household rating (1.4) and total viewer rating (.7) in its 9-11pm time period.

"Hallmark Movies & Mysteries continues to make its mark as one of the fastest growing and most unique propositions on cable," said Michelle Vicary, executive vice president, programming & network publicity, Crown Media Family Networks. "There is clearly an appetite for the network's family-friendly take on the suspense and mystery genres and, as we continue to expand its slate of original content, we are confident that more and more viewers will find the channel and further drive ratings and delivery."

Garage Sale Mystery: The Deadly Room stars Lori Loughlin as Jennifer Shannon, a garage sale enthusiast with an eye for finding rare treasures she can resell at the consignment store she owns with business partner, Danielle (Sarah Strange). When her friend dies trying to disprove rumors that a multi-million dollar home she is trying to sell has a deadly curse, Jennifer puts her intuitive skills to the test. Though a police investigation led by Detective Lynwood (Kevin O'Grady) finds no evidence of foul play - even on the webcam footage from the night of the death - Jennifer has an ominous feeling that her friend has been murdered. In the process of researching the history of deaths that all occurred in the room where her friend died, she uncovers clues that bring her closer to the truth and ultimately putts her own life at risk.

Garage Sale Mystery: The Deadly Room is a Bargain Street Productions III Ltd. Production. Jonathan Axelrod, Harvey Kahn, Alan Ett and Peter DeLuise are the executive producers. Peter DeLuise directs from a script by Walter Klenhard based on the novel Garage Sale Stalker by Suzi Weinert.

ABOUT HALLMARK MOVIES & MYSTERIES

Along with sister network Hallmark Channel, Hallmark Movies & Mysteries is the second 24-hour linear channel under the Crown Media Family Networks umbrella. Distributed in both (HD) and standard definition (SD) in 56 million homes across the United States and one of the fastest growing networks in cable, Hallmark Movies & Mysteries is a leading destination for quality family friendly entertainment. Launched in 2008 as Hallmark Movie Channel, the network underwent a brand evolution in fall of 2014 when it transitioned to become Hallmark Movies & Mysteries. True to its name, the channel brings the lighter side of the suspense and mystery genres into focus with rich, dramatic, and thought-provoking storytelling. The network's programming lineup features a unique mix of original movies, presentations from the acclaimed Hallmark Hall of Fame library, and such time-honored acquired series as Murder She Wrote, Matlock, Hart to Hart, and Diagnosis Murder. The channel is also home to annual 8-week holiday programming event, The Most Wonderful Movies of Christmas, which helps viewers celebrate the season with new original movies and all-time classics like A Christmas Carrol; Holiday Affair; Babes in Toyland; and Christmas in Connecticut.

Crown Media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: CRWN) owns and operates Crown Media Family Networks.
